Mobile Cranes and Their Uses

Mobile cranes are versatile machines designed for mobility and ease of use. They offer a unique advantage in construction sites where space is limited or conditions are constantly changing. These cranes come equipped with wheels, allowing them to travel across various terrains. This capability makes them ideal for urban environments, remote locations, or uneven ground. One common type is the truck-mounted crane. It can swiftly move from one job site to another while maintaining heavy-lifting capabilities. Their hydraulic systems enable them to lift significant loads with precision.

Tower Cranes and Their Uses

Tower cranes are a common sight on construction sites, especially in urban areas. Their impressive height and reach make them ideal for lifting heavy materials to great elevations. These cranes are designed to handle large weights with precision. They can lift steel beams, concrete slabs, and other heavy components needed for skyscrapers and tall buildings. Their structure consists of a vertical mast and a horizontal jib. This design allows them to rotate 360 degrees, providing flexibility in maneuvering loads. In addition to their strength, tower cranes offer stability thanks to their fixed base anchored deep into the ground. This feature is crucial when dealing with the wind load typical at higher altitudes.

Crawler Cranes and Their Uses

Crawler cranes are designed for heavy lifting on uneven terrain. Their wide tracks provide stability, making them ideal for construction sites that may not have solid ground. These cranes can move over soft soil and rough surfaces without the risk of tipping. This versatility is crucial in projects such as road building or bridge construction where conditions can vary significantly. Their ability to lift massive loads makes crawler cranes essential in industries like mining and oil extraction. They often handle materials that standard trucks cannot transport, ensuring efficiency on site.

Overhead Cranes and Their Uses

Overhead cranes are vital in many industrial settings. They provide a way to lift and move heavy loads with precision, often found in warehouses and factories. These cranes run on elevated tracks, allowing them to traverse large areas without the need for extensive ground space. This design maximizes efficiency while minimizing obstruction in busy work environments. Common applications include assembly lines, shipping yards, and manufacturing plants. They handle everything from raw materials to finished products with ease. Operators can control overhead cranes using remote devices or manual controls. This flexibility enhances safety by keeping personnel away from potential hazards during operation.

Safety Measures and Regulations for Operating Cranes

Safety is paramount in crane operations. Operators must undergo rigorous training to understand the machinery and its capabilities. Certification ensures that they are well-equipped to handle various scenarios on-site. Regular inspections of cranes are essential. Each component, from cables to hydraulic systems, should be checked before use. Any signs of wear or damage warrant immediate attention. Site conditions also play a crucial role in safety. Proper ground assessment prevents tipping hazards, especially for larger cranes like tower types. Weather conditions should always be monitored; high winds can compromise stability.
